Company Overview

Bondada Engineering Limited reported exceptional financial performance for FY26, with standalone net profit surging 82% to ₹184.21 crore and revenue growing 87% to ₹2,634.94 crore. Consolidated performance was equally strong with revenue up 81% to ₹284.28 crore and profit after tax rising 86% to ₹21.11 crore.

Financial Highlights

Standalone Performance: Revenue from operations reached ₹2,63,493.82 lakhs (87.26% increase), EBITDA grew 81.68% to ₹29,184.52 lakhs, and profit before tax increased 81.91% to ₹24,919.66 lakhs.

Consolidated Performance: The group delivered robust results across all segments with EPC contributing 89.13% of total revenue (₹253.36 crore), Services at 4.61% (₹13.11 crore), and Products at 6.26% (₹17.82 crore). Key financial ratios showed improvement with Return on Equity at 30% and Debt-Equity ratio declining to 0.38 times.

Corporate Actions & Developments

The company declared a final dividend of ₹0.28 per share (14%) and implemented its ESOP 2024 plan, with 2,01,000 options exercised during the year. Significant corporate developments included warrant conversions to Dr. Faruk G. Patel and a credit rating upgrade from CRISIL to A+/Stable with banking facilities increased to ₹2,000 crore.

Governance & Compliance

The 14th AGM is scheduled for August 21, 2026, with nine resolutions including director reappointments, approval of related party transactions up to ₹100 crore, and borrowing limits of ₹10,000 crore. The board composition includes 5 directors with 98.67% average meeting attendance.

Audit & Regulatory Matters

Auditors Sreedar Mohan & Associates issued an unqualified opinion but highlighted two key audit matters: revenue recognition for complex EPC contracts and allowance for expected credit losses on trade receivables. The company maintains 12 subsidiaries and has initiated migration from BSE SME to Main Board.
